Kids from the academy almost never turn out good enough to break into the first 11 of a top club. It's just simple maths. It's maybe one player every 3-4 years. Of course a top club needs to buy.
It's even more rarer than that. How many Real Madrid academy talents can you name that broke into the high quality tier? Barcelona is renown for its academy, and hell despite the constant hype over every new youngster that breaks through they haven't produced a world class midfielder since Thiago, 10 years ago. Like you said, it's just simple mathematics; the best clubs in the world are the best because they buy the best talent. Not even Klopp and Pep are arrogant and narrow minded enough to believe they can just forego the market and "just develop the kids."
